Subject: Trophy engraving run — Brightmoor Awards Night

Hello dispatch,

The fourteen trophies for the Brightmoor Awards Night are back from Calloway Engravers and have passed inspection; every nameplate matches the approved list. They are individually boxed and padded in crate 7 on the staging rack. Please arrange collection tomorrow morning so the venue team can stage them by afternoon. The confidential instruction governing the courier hand-over follows immediately below:

drop instructions, bahif-bahip: the norax feniel courier leaves the drumir kaseth rusir ledger at gate 1983 under passcode 849948

Subject: FY Training Budget

Team,

Ahead of Dalia stepping in as director next month, we need the training budget locked. Proposal: 4% of payroll, capped, with Orvane Labs certifications prioritized over general workshops. Last year's underspend won't repeat — line managers now own quarterly utilization targets. Sign-off needed by Friday so procurement can book the Kestrel Hall sessions early. Push back now or hold your peace. One sensitive item follows for executive eyes only.

board note of yageg-yahag: The southern region missed its Soriel quota by 43.1 percent last quarter. Kelaxek Systems plans to raise the Sormir list price by 59.3 percent in July. The steering committee signed off on a budget of $32.1 million for Project Casael. The renewal with Eliirox Holdings closes at $66.2 million a year, 55.2 percent above the last contract.

The Corvane Rewards programme is being overhauled. Points accrual moves from spend-based to visit-based from October; existing balances convert at a fixed rate, no exceptions. Tier names retire — Amber, Slate, and Pine replace the old bands. Branches must complete staff training by mid-September and remove legacy signage before launch week. Expect member queries; use the central script only, no local improvisation. Budget for conversion incentives is already allocated per branch. The thinking behind this shift is captured in the note below.

management briefing: Headcount on the Belix team goes from 60 to 93 by the end of November. Gross margin on Belix came in at 23 percent against a plan of 47 percent.

Night-shift staff: Floor 4 of the Tellhaven Building opens this week. After 21:00, access is via the rear stairwell only; the lifts are locked out overnight during the settling period. Complete a walk-through of the new floor once per shift and log it. The stairwell keypad accepts the code below.

badge for yahop-fawep: bdg-XBKXI-68071